Hello friends-

To piggy back off an earlier newbie post of mine found HERE discussing how my wife and I want to make a mobile coffee vending trailer, I have a follow up question.

Since my design will have a pop up roof to be able to fit under a standard 84" garage door opening to store it at home, I will need a custom door made as well. I see many RV/trailer type doors on ebay and would prefer this route if the price is right, but they are all far too tall. I will need it built for durability, but I'm having issues finding a size that will work for me or they are too expensive. HERE is one example, the price is right but it's too tall, we will need like 48". Can this be cut down and have it the bottom reassembled to look good and be durable?

Or has anyone ever built one that is standing the test of a 4 season upper midwest type weather?

Thanks in advance.
